Veteran choreographer and dance instructor Killian Manning presents an all-new dance production that's inspired by, and I quote, "Euripides and the Electric Slide, Keats and Cava, Baudelaire and Bordeaux, pop-artists Pomplamoose and plastic grapes, carafes and cafes." Intrigued? Manning's background includes stints at UNC-CH, the Ballet School of Chapel Hill, Durham Academy and the Friends School, among many other places. The production runs through July 18; showtimes are Wednesday through Sunday at 8:15 p.m., except for Sunday, July 18, when the production takes place at 3:15 p.m. Tickets are $12 on weeknights and $17 on weekends, with discounts available for students, seniors and military. —Zack Smith
